“Mirzapur” Franchise Announces Movie Premiere Date

The team behind the hit crime series “Mirzapur” has officially revealed the premiere date for its upcoming film adaptation. Titled “Mirzapur: The Movie,” the film is set to hit theaters on September 4, marking the transition of the beloved OTT franchise to the big screen.

Crafted by Puneet Krishna and helmed by Gurmmeet Singh, the movie will bring back familiar faces from the original series. Pankaj Tripathi will return as Kaleen Bhaiya, alongside Ali Fazal reprising his role as Guddu Pandit. Fans are eagerly anticipating the comeback of Munna Tripathi, portrayed by Divyenndu, a standout character from the show.

With the support of Amazon, MGM Studios, and Excel Entertainment, the announcement followed the conclusion of filming. A new poster was unveiled, showcasing a procession of cars in the desert and Kaleen Bhaiya’s iconic chair, teasing the film’s gritty gangster narrative.

Since its debut in 2018, “Mirzapur” has garnered immense popularity for its enthralling depiction of crime, politics, and vengeance within the lawless domain governed by the Tripathi family. Stellar performances, sharp dialogue delivery, and action-packed storytelling have contributed to the series amassing a dedicated fan base.
